Unlocking the Key Advantages of coworking spaces



Selecting shared workspaces provides a host of compelling benefits over traditional office arrangements. These perks play a key role in the increasing adoption of the coworking model globally. Professionals value the combination of flexibility these facilities offer. Major benefits include:


  • Reduced Overheads: Reduced startup costs versus leasing and outfitting a conventional office, making office space rental more affordable.

  • Unmatched Flexibility: Flexible memberships permit easy scaling according to team size without long-term leases.

  • Networking Opportunities: Invaluable opportunities to network with a diverse entrepreneurs from different industries.

  • Included Facilities: Enjoy printing services, kitchen facilities, mail handling, and other perks typically included in the cost.

  • Prime Locations: Presence in convenient business locations without the high cost of a traditional lease in those areas.


This mix makes coworking spaces an highly attractive option for remote workers, and even established enterprises looking for agility. The focus shifts from worrying about the office to focusing on the business. Collaboration can often flourish in such well-equipped environments.

Finding Privacy: Securing a private office for rent in Coworking Hubs



While the open-plan nature of many shared workspaces suits many, specific businesses desire more privacy. This need is met by the option of a private office for rent inside these shared centers plays a key role. These dedicated spaces provide the advantages of both models: the quiet of a conventional office combined with the flexibility of coworking spaces. Renting a coworking private office permits teams to meet confidentially. This offers a stable home base while still granting access to larger meeting rooms. This solution is particularly suited for startups needing focus. This fills the gap between fully open environments and expensive traditional leases.










































Feature Coworking Spaces (General) Private Office for Rent (Standalone)
Confidentiality Shared environment, potential distractions High, enclosed, fewer distractions
Price Point Lower, pay per desk More expensive, fixed monthly rate
Flexibility Very high, adjust membership Moderate to high, often requires notice
Customization Limited, standard setup Possible branding/layout changes, dedicated furnishings
Networking High, easy interaction Requires effort, access to events/areas
Ideal User Solopreneurs, remote workers Startups needing privacy, established companies

Frequently Asked Questions About Shared Workspaces



  • Q: What different kinds of shared workspaces offered?

    A: Shared workspaces usually provide several formats, such as: hot desks (first-come, first-served in a shared area), assigned spots (a specific desk in a shared space), and private office for rent (secure offices suited for individuals desiring privacy). Most also offer virtual office memberships.

  • Q: Are coworking spaces a good option for established companies or just freelancers?

    A: Although coworking spaces are very popular among solopreneurs, they are also utilized by mature businesses. Reasons include flexibility for remote teams, testing new locations, reduced real estate costs, and tapping into innovation hubs. Numerous centers offer customizable layouts private office for rent options to accommodate corporate needs.

  • Q: What's generally included with an office space rental in a coworking environment?

    A: Membership in shared office spaces often cover beyond the physical space. Common inclusions are: high-speed internet access, electricity, water, heating/cooling, basic furniture, lounges, kitchens, cleaning services, and sometimes free coffee/tea. Use of meeting rooms may have credits additional fees, depending on the specific plan.
